1. Manufacturing Reimagined with AI and 3D Printing
Manufacturing is undergoing a major transformation powered by artificial intelligence and cutting-edge production techniques. According to a recent MIT Technology Review report, AI is amplifying technologies like digital twins, edge computing, and the industrial internet of things (IIoT) to enable proactive, system-wide optimization rather than reactive problem-solving in factories. This shift means smarter, more efficient production processes with fewer disruptions.
Complementing this is Apple’s innovative use of 3D printing in watch manufacturing. The Apple Watch Series 11 and Ultra 3 are produced using 100% recycled titanium powder blasted with lasers, resulting in durable, high-quality components with a significantly reduced environmental footprint. The 3D printing process Apple employs exemplifies how traditional manufacturing benefits from additive techniques and sustainability efforts.
2. Algorithm Accountability: The New Frontier in Social Media Regulation
As platforms increasingly rely on recommendation algorithms to drive engagement, lawmakers are stepping up efforts to hold these systems accountable. Senators John Curtis and Mark Kelly recently introduced the Algorithm Accountability Act, which aims to amend Section 230 of the Communications Decency Act. The goal is to require platforms to prevent foreseeable harms caused by their algorithms, potentially reshaping how social media platforms moderate content and recommend posts.
This move highlights the growing demand for transparency and responsibility in AI systems that influence public discourse and user behavior. It also underscores the tension between innovation and regulation in the digital age.
3. AI Startups Challenge Industry Giants with Advanced Capabilities
2025 has seen a surge of ambitious AI startups pushing the boundaries of what artificial intelligence can do. Founded by the creators of OpenCV, a widely used computer vision library, a new AI video startup recently emerged from stealth mode with technology capable of generating realistic human-centric videos up to five minutes long. This leap in video generation technology directly challenges established players like OpenAI and Google, showcasing rapid progress in creative AI applications. 4. Google Enhances Maps with Gemini-Powered Features
Google Maps has integrated AI capabilities powered by Gemini to improve user experience. The new “know before you go” tips section offers intelligent, context-aware advice about restaurants, hotels, and venues, powered by advanced AI insights. Moreover, Google Maps now predicts EV charger availability, helping electric vehicle owners plan trips more efficiently.
